""Catalogue of Painting"" is an extensive scholarly record of the permanent painting collection housed within the Detroit Institute of Arts. Compiled during a period of significant growth for the institution, this volume offers a detailed overview of the museum's holdings, spanning diverse eras and geographic regions. Readers will find comprehensive entries on masterworks from the Italian, Dutch, Flemish, French, and English schools, as well as an important collection of American paintings.

This catalog serves as an essential resource for art historians, researchers, and enthusiasts interested in the provenance and historical context of one of the premier art collections in the United States. Through its systematic documentation, the work captures the curatorial vision of the early 20th century and highlights the acquisition of major works that define the museum's reputation. As a foundational reference for the study of Western art history, ""Catalogue of Painting"" provides valuable insights into the evolution of public art collections and the preservation of global artistic heritage.
